| Index: src/objects-inl.h
|
| diff --git a/src/objects-inl.h b/src/objects-inl.h
|
| index 8c6e9253e11a12c21c86487fce8496e42239dc19..33041da5036e54fcd74d8f35a1961f6f9f1feef0 100644
|
| --- a/src/objects-inl.h
|
| +++ b/src/objects-inl.h
|
| @@ -3605,6 +3605,16 @@ bool Map::is_deprecated() {
|
| }
|
|
|
|
|
| +void Map::freeze() {
|
| + set_bit_field3(IsFrozen::update(bit_field3(), true));
|
| +}
|
| +
|
| +
|
| +bool Map::is_frozen() {
|
| + return IsFrozen::decode(bit_field3());
|
| +}
|
| +
|
| +
|
| bool Map::CanBeDeprecated() {
|
| int descriptor = LastAdded();
|
| for (int i = 0; i <= descriptor; i++) {
|
|
|